Context: The Weaponization of Trade Routes
The analysis of Iran's threat reveals a calibrated escalation. Iran's A2/AD (Anti-Access/Area Denial) capabilities—anti-ship ballistic missiles, fast-attack craft, naval mines, and drone swarms—are not designed to defeat the US Navy in a conventional engagement. They are designed to impose costs. By threatening to expand blockades beyond Hormuz to the Bab el-Mandeb Strait (via Houthi proxies), Iran forces global markets to price in a systemic risk: that 30% of seaborne oil trade could be disrupted simultaneously.
For crypto, this is not an abstract concern. The energy-intensive proof-of-work consensus relies on cheap electricity, often from oil and gas. A sustained oil price spike above $100 would cascade into mining economics, DeFi yields tied to energy costs, and the broader narrative of Bitcoin as a hedge against monetary debasement. Yet the deeper signal is about infrastructure resilience.

Contrarian Angle: The Fragmentation Cost
The consensus narrative is bullish for DePIN. I argue the opposite: the market is underestimating the coordination costs. Blockades do not just affect centralized infrastructure—they also disrupt the supply chains that DePIN networks rely on. A node running on solar power still requires a chip that crossed the Strait of Hormuz. The narrative of "geopolitical resilience" for DePIN is partially illusory unless networks can demonstrate complete vertical integration or local node manufacturing.
Furthermore, the threat may accelerate regulatory backlash. If Iran succeeds in weaponizing trade routes, nation-states will double down on controlling their critical infrastructure—including blockchain nodes. We saw this with the Tornado Cash sanctions: governments can target code. In a blockade scenario, they could target any infrastructure that facilitates trade outside their oversight. Decentralization may become a liability, not an asset, if it is perceived as enabling sanction evasion.
The contrarian truth is that Iran's blockade threat exposes the tension between crypto's idealism (permissionless, borderless) and the reality of physical logistics. The most resilient networks will not be the ones with the most decentralized nodes, but the ones that can maintain operational continuity through whatever channel remains open—centralized or not.
